Rape precision seeding device
Technical Field
The utility model relates to a seeder technical field especially relates to a smart volume seeder of rape.
Background
A planting machine with a seeding device using crop seeds as seeding objects. Seeding devices for certain types or crops are often named by crop species, such as grain drill seeding devices, corn hole seeding devices, cotton seeding devices, pasture seeding devices and the like, and rape seeding devices are one of the types.
The existing rapeseeds have small particles, and when the rapeseed seeding device is used for seeding the particles of the rapeseeds, the situation of over-dense or sparse easily occurs, so that the later growth and yield of the rapeseeds are influenced.

Embodiment 1, as shown in fig. 1-4, the present invention provides a rape precision seeding device, which comprises a seeding box 1, a first rotating rod 4 is arranged inside the seeding box 1 and near the bottom, both ends of the first rotating rod 4 are rotatably connected with the bearing of the seeding box 1, stirring strips 5 are symmetrically fixed on the surface of the first rotating rod 4, one end of the first rotating rod 4 penetrates through the seeding box 1, a first motor 6 is arranged on one side of the seeding box 1, the output end of the first motor 6 is fixedly connected with one end of the first rotating rod 4, ten trapezoidal cylinders 8 are fixed at the output port of the bottom of the seeding box 1, the ten trapezoidal cylinders 8 are tightly attached, the bottoms of the ten trapezoidal cylinders 8 are all communicated with a connecting pipe 9, the bottom of the connecting pipe 9 is communicated with a circular box 10, a rotating disc 11 is arranged inside the circular box 10, grooves 12 are equidistantly arranged on the arc edge of the rotating disc 11, a second motor 13 is arranged on one side of one rotating disc 11, the output end of the second motor 13 is fixedly provided with a second rotating rod 15, the other end of the second rotating rod 15 penetrates through the round box 10 and the rotating disc 11, the second rotating rod 15 rotates with the round box 10 in a bearing mode, and the second rotating rod 15 is fixedly connected with the rotating disc 11.
The effect achieved by the whole embodiment 1 is that a first rotating rod 4 is arranged inside the sowing box 1 and close to the bottom, two ends of the first rotating rod 4 are rotatably connected with bearings of the sowing box 1, stirring strips 5 are symmetrically fixed on the surface of the first rotating rod 4, one end of the first rotating rod 4 penetrates through the sowing box 1, a first motor 6 is arranged on one side of the sowing box 1, the output end of the first motor 6 is fixedly connected with one end of the first rotating rod 4, the effect of blocking the output port of the sowing box 1 when too many seeds are in the sowing box 1 can be prevented, ten trapezoidal cylinders 8 are fixed at the output port at the bottom of the sowing box 1, the ten trapezoidal cylinders 8 are tightly attached to each other, the effect of dropping the seeds from the trapezoidal cylinders 8 can be prevented, the ten trapezoidal cylinders 8 are fixed at the output port at the bottom of the sowing box 1, the ten trapezoidal cylinders 8 are tightly attached to each other, the effect of dropping the seeds into the grooves 12 can be smoothly achieved, and a second motor 13 is arranged on one side of one of the rotating discs 11, a second rotating rod 15 is fixed at the output end of the second motor 13, the other end of the second rotating rod 15 penetrates through the round box 10 and the rotating disc 11, the second rotating rod 15 and the round box 10 rotate in a bearing mode, and the second rotating rod 15 and the rotating disc 11 are fixedly connected and can play a role in driving the rotating disc 11 to rotate.
In embodiment 2, as shown in fig. 1-4, a top plate 2 is hinged on one side of the top of a sowing box 1, and the other end of the top plate 2 is connected with the other side of the sowing box 1 in a buckling manner; illuminating lamps 3 are fixed on two side walls of the seeding box 1 and close to the top; the gap between the arc edge of the rotating disc 11 and the inner arc edge of the round box 10 is smaller than the size of rape seeds; a first hood 7 is fixedly sleeved on the surface of the first motor 6, one end of the first hood 7 is fixedly connected with the sowing box 1, a second hood 14 is fixedly sleeved on the surface of the second motor 13, and one end of the second hood 14 is fixedly connected with one side wall of the adjacent round box 10; the bottom of the round box 10 is communicated with an output pipe 16, and the bottom of the output pipe 16 is provided with a seed outlet end 17.
The whole embodiment 2 has the effects that the top plate 2 is hinged on one side of the top of the seeding box 1, the other end of the top plate 2 is in buckle connection with the other side of the seeding box 1, the effect of preventing stones and the like from falling into the seeding box 1 under the condition of nonuse can be achieved, the illuminating lamps 3 are fixed on the two side walls of the seeding box 1 and close to the top, the effect of clearly seeing the conditions in the seeding box 1 when seeding at night can be achieved, the gap between the arc edge of the rotating disc 11 and the inner arc edge of the round box 10 is smaller than the size of rape seeds, the effect of preventing the seeds from passing through the gap between the arc edge and the inner arc edge of the round box 10 can be achieved, the first hood 7 is fixed on the surface of the first motor 6, one end of the first hood 7 is fixedly connected with the seeding box 1, the second hood 14 is fixed on the surface of the second motor 13, one end of the second hood 14 is fixedly connected with one side wall of the adjacent round box 10, can play the effect of protection and fixed first motor 6 and second motor 13, the bottom of the circular case 10 of rethread all communicates there is output tube 16, and the bottom of output tube 16 is equipped with out kind of end 17, can play the effect of seed.
The working principle is as follows: an operator can prevent the seeds in the sowing box 1 from being blocked due to the excessive seeds by opening the top plate 2 and opening the first motor 6 to drive the first rotating rod 4, the first rotating rod 4 drives the stirring strip 5 thereon to rotate, so that the effect of preventing the seeds in the sowing box 1 from being blocked can be achieved, at the moment, the seeds can pass through the trapezoidal cylinder 8 and the connecting pipe 9 and fall into the groove 12 on the rotating disc 11, the second motor 13 drives the second rotating rod 15, the second rotating rod 15 drives the rotating disc 11 to rotate, the rape seeds in the groove 12 can rotate along the rotating direction of the groove 12 in the rotating process and rotate into the circular box 10 and cling to the inner arc edge of the circular box, when the opening of the groove 12 faces downwards, the rape seeds can fall into the output pipe 16 and are discharged from the seed outlet end 17, can play the effect that makes this seeder sow even, can reach and prevent to appear too intensive or sparse condition to influence rape later stage growth and output.
